Save Money!Here are the FIVE ways I am going to save money this Thanksgiving weekend:

  1. Stay in bed on Black Friday. I will not be succumbing to the Black Friday advertisements. As I have already documented, I can’t handle the crowd and the people stampeding for the Plasma TV for $799. I like Clever Dude’s idea of “maybe start saving NOW for something NEXT Black Friday.”
  2. Only buy what you came for. If for some reason, Santa Claus visits me personally and asks me to do some shopping for him on Black Friday, I would have a plan! I would create a list of Christmas gifts that I am shopping for along with a budget for each gift. By doing this, it would really keep me focused on what I came for and I would not buy crap I don’t need. For me, just because it is on sale and seems like a great deal is not a reason to buy.
  3. Keep happiness separate from money spent. Don’t have to spend money to enjoy time with family and friends. I plan on starting a new tradition like a family football game or volunteering to help those less fortunate.
